With the assistance of their employees Charley Taylor and Charley Furnas, the Wrights built another aircraft, the Wright Military Flyer, and shipped it to Fort Myer on 18 June 1909. The 1909 Wright military flyer was the machine on which the first U.S. Army aviators learned to fly (at College Park, Md., in October–November 1909). Wright Military Flyer.
